Bio Details:
In the fine tradition of Australians thumbing their noses at authority, Steve Keen is a professional sceptic of accepted economic wisdom who is nonetheless an Associate Professor of Economics & Finance. His book Debunking Economics: the naked emperor of the social sciences has sold over 7,000 copies worldwide to date and earned Steve a reputation as one of the world's leading critics of conventional economics. In his research he applies concepts from chaos and complexity theory to economics, and especially to the behaviour of finance markets. Steve's pre-academic career included periods of journalism, in fields as diverse as economics commentator for the ABC's Indian-Pacific program and software editor for Australian Computing.
